Is Patagonia Publicly Traded? Stock Info & Ownership

Patagonia is widely respected for its environmental advocacy and durable outdoor gear, but it is not a publicly traded company. Instead, it operates as a privately held benefit corporation owned by its founder and a small group of trusts and family entities.

This structure shapes how decisions are made, how profits are directed, and how the brand balances growth with its mission. Below you will find a detailed overview of its ownership, what this means for investors, and how it compares to publicly listed outdoor brands.

The Private Ownership Structure Of Patagonia

Patagonia was founded by Yvon Chouinard, who transferred the majority of voting shares into the Patagonia Purpose Trust. This trust is designed to preserve the company’s independence and ensure that its business decisions prioritize planet over short term shareholder returns.

The transfer of ownership illustrates a deliberate rejection of public market pressures. By keeping the company private in structure, leadership can focus on durable sourcing, supply chain transparency, and environmental programs without worrying about quarterly earnings volatility.

How Patagonia Makes Decisions Without Public Investors

Without public investors demanding short term returns, Patagonia can allocate capital into initiatives such as regenerative organic farming, repair programs, and legal advocacy for public lands. This often results in higher product costs, but it also reinforces a clear brand promise around quality and responsibility.

The governance model places long term stewardship above rapid expansion. Managers are encouraged to view risk not only in financial terms but also in terms of environmental impact, labor practices, and the long term resilience of communities that depend on healthy ecosystems.

Product Strategy And Environmental Commitments

As a privately held company, Patagonia has the flexibility to reject certain orders if they conflict with environmental or ethical standards. The brand is known for using recycled materials, fair trade certified sewing, and transparent supply chain reporting, even when these choices reduce margin.

This product strategy is supported by the ownership structure. Because there is no public market breathing down its neck, the company can invest in traceability, material innovation, and customer programs like Worn Wear without pressure to compromise for immediate growth metrics.

Financial Performance And Growth Approach

While not publicly traded, Patagonia still reports strong revenue figures and continues to reinvest heavily in both business and mission initiatives. Revenue is directed toward strengthening its supply chain, supporting grassroots activism, and funding educational campaigns about the climate crisis.

The brand’s growth strategy is tightly coupled with its environmental stance. Rather than chasing volume at all costs, Patagonia focuses on durability, repair, and responsible consumption, which shapes everything from pricing to marketing tone.

FAQ

Reader questions

Is Patagonia owned by shareholders who can sell their stakes

No, the majority ownership is held by long term trusts and the founding family, which are structured to prioritize the company’s mission and independence over easy sale or speculation.

Does being private allow Patagonia to avoid environmental regulations

Not avoiding regulations, but the private model gives the company more freedom to adopt stricter internal standards, such as using only recycled or traceable materials, beyond what regulators require.

Can employees influence decisions in a privately held company like Patagonia

Yes, employee involvement is strong, with programs like environmental grants, internal activism channels, and benefit corporation legal obligations that consider workers and community impact alongside profits.

How does the ownership structure affect product pricing and availability

The focus on quality, recycled inputs and fair labor results in higher prices and steady, rather than hyper scaled, availability, reflecting a deliberate choice to align production with planetary limits.
